Subject: DR drill tonight — Chalkline solver

DR drill for the Chalkline timetable solver starts 22:00. Failover to the Bremport standby cluster, verify solver output matches last night's schedules, then fail back. Escalate only if constraint checks diverge. The standby admin account was rotated last week, so your cached credentials won't work. Use the recovery passphrase below to unlock the standby keyring before starting.

vault phrase of kawep-bajog = novath-normir-istwyn-druok-zorok-eliok-novmir-quenvan-gilys

# Customer Concentration Risk — Restricted (Managers Only)

Haldric Fasteners now accounts for 41% of quarterly revenue at Norwick Branch. Threshold is 25%. Payment terms were extended last quarter; exposure is growing.

Actions: no further credit extensions, diversify pipeline, flag renewals above 50k to regional office. Weekly reporting starts Monday. Do not discuss externally. Mitigation planning depends on the confidential direction noted below.

management briefing: Headcount on the Belix team goes from 60 to 93 by the end of November. Gross margin on Belix came in at 23 percent against a plan of 47 percent.

Handover: user-module extraction from the Bramblecore monolith. I've moved authentication and profile endpoints behind the new Userhive service; sessions still live in the monolith and are read through a compatibility shim in `legacy/session_bridge.py`. New team members: do not add fields to the old `users` table — schema changes go to Userhive only, with a backfill ticket. The migration plan, cutover dates, and rollback steps are documented on the internal page.

wiki page, kahog-hahig: https://vault.zemvargrid.internal/display/deploy/repo/settings/merge_requests/job/settings/6f3b933774dbc5320a4daa18